Frank Kessie was one of the high-profile signings that arrived at FC Barcelona in the last summer transfer window. However, despite the different skills that he brings to the squad, he has not been able to get a proper role in Xavi’s team, and rumors have been circulating about his departure ever since his arrival.

Kessie arrived at FC Barcelona at the start of the season as a free agent after having shone with AC Milan, with whom he won the Scudetto last term. Despite it being clear that Kessie’s skills and attributes were not exactly those that Xavi required, the club was optimistic that bringing such a player can pay dividends, as the club had obtained from signings like Yaya Toure, Arturo Vidal, and Paulinho.

However, with more than half the season having been played out, Kessie is yet to get a proper place in the FC Barcelona squad. The midfield is quite stacked at the moment for Barcelona, and the performances of Pedri, Gavi, Frenkie, and Busquets have made it difficult for any other player to claim at stake in the starting lineup.

In these circumstances, SPORT reports that an exit route for the club and the player can open up in the form of Tottenham Hotspur. The London-based club has been performing below expectations, and their midfield is especially problematic as they only have Pierre-Emile Højbjerg as a holding midfielder. They believe Frank Kessie can be a valuable addition to their team for the next season.

However, they will be facing competition from other Premier League sides as well, particularly from Aston Villa. Inter Milan currently leads both these clubs in the pursuit of Kessie, and Kessie’s experience of the Serie A can turn out to be in the Milanese teams’ favor.

Still, his future is equally possible with FC Barcelona, as Kessie has been making impactful performances in the few chances that he has gotten since Pedri and Busquets’ injuries, and as per the same report Xavi is also now satisfied with his performances, especially by the physicality that he brings to difficult matches.
